Amitabh Bachchan recently shared a post on India’s victory in the U19 Cricket World Cup. India defeated England in this match by a margin of 100 runs. He called the country number 1 in the world. Also mentioned an incident.
Amitabh Bachchan has shared an old memory in his latest blog post. He told about an incident that happened at the international airport. Amitabh did not take the name of any country, but the actor told that he was invited for the film festival.
Amitabh wrote, ‘When I was in the flight, I noticed that there was a photograph of my film in the newspaper. I could not understand the language. When I asked the air hostess what it was, she said it was a poster of an Indian film. There was a mention on the paper that the actor was coming to his country. But when I landed I was in for a surprise.
Amitabh Bachchan was surrounded by the crowd
Amitabh Bachchan further said, ‘They surrounded me. It was difficult for me to even walk. The crowd was so huge that the police had to remove me from there and bring me out of the airport. He took me straight to the hotel.
Amitabh further told that a senior journalist there had written an article, whose heading had troubled him. Its heading was, ‘Why is so much attention being given to the 3RD rated actor of this 3RD world country.’ Amitabh wrote- There is no problem with personal criticism. 3RD rated actor is accepted. But I did not like calling India a 3RD world country. I felt very sad.
He further wrote, ‘I am saying this clearly again today. U19 Cricket – India, World Champion. Blind, women’s, men’s cricket – all world champions. We are number one. At number one in the world. We are no longer a third world country. We are a first world country.
